No-Fault Divorce System, Work Group to Study Transitioning to

Description:

To consider whether to eliminate fault-based grounds for divorce under Title 20 of the Code of Virginia, including the feasibility of transitioning the Commonwealth to an exclusively no-fault divorce system.

The work group shall be composed of at least one representative each from the Virginia Poverty Law Center; a Virginia-based domestic violence advocacy organization; the Department of Social Services; a faculty member from a Virginia law school with expertise in family law
